8GFF

Crystal structure of soluble lytic transglycosylase Cj0843 of Campylobacter jejuni in complex with Z7146 inhibitor

Experimental procedure
Experimental methodSINGLE WAVELENGTH
Source typeSYNCHROTRON
Source detailsSSRL BEAMLINE BL12-2
Synchrotron siteSSRL
BeamlineBL12-2
Temperature [K]100
Detector technologyPIXEL
Collection date2021-12-02
DetectorDECTRIS PILATUS 6M
Wavelength(s)0.9795
Spacegroup nameI 2 3
Unit cell lengths176.900, 176.900, 176.900
Unit cell angles90.00, 90.00, 90.00
Refinement procedure
Resolution39.560 - 1.900
R-factor0.1867
Rwork0.186
R-free0.20830
Structure solution methodMOLECULAR REPLACEMENT
Starting model (for MR)6cf9
RMSD bond length0.007
RMSD bond angle1.390
Data reduction softwareXDS
Data scaling softwareAimless (0.7.7)
Phasing softwarePHASER
Refinement softwareREFMAC (5.8.0349)
